Hello,

I recently changed browser from FireFox to Google Chrome on my Windows XP 2003 operating system. Everything with Flash was fine in the beginning, (30 days ago) but slowly the playback has become more jittery in small window mode, if I switch to fuul screen the image becomes exagerated with jittering and the volume control become erratic in adjustment.

I have not notified Google of this issue as all other Chrome issues work fine, with the exception of Flash Player 11.3, whis is supposed to be the latest version automatic update through Google Chrome.

Any suggestions would be greatly appreciated.

    You're posting on a thread that's almost 8 years old.  Since the topic is related to Chrome, I'm assuming you're using Chrome.

     

    Chrome blocks Flash by default and forces users to enable it for each session.  When the user exits out of Chrome, Chrome deletes the user preferences.  This is controlled by the browser and Adobe/Flash Player have nothing to do with this.


    See Google's https://support.google.com/chrome/answer/6258784 support document for help with Flash Player in Chrome.


    With regards to Flash Player on mobile:  Flash has not been supported on Android devices in almost 7 years and it was never supported on iOS, or other mobile platforms.
